The G1 runs **both** `g1` (map) and `g1t` (telemetry) — two independent
containers/services, both keyed by the **same `sn`** (same physical robot). `g1t`
uses the same `unitree_hg` DDS as R1, and reads `position` from the firmware odom
topic (`rt/lf/odommodestate`) over DDS.
The `g1` agent is ONE service doing BOTH jobs: telemetry every ~2 s **and** a
30 s map loop that checks the Sanad dashboard's saved maps and uploads each one
ONE time (re-upload only on content change). The map result is embedded in every
telemetry post as the `map` field (`uploaded/no_map/failed` + reason), so a
missing map is always visible on the server. Supported map formats:
**RTAB-Map `.db`** and **slam_toolbox sets** (`<name>.yaml` + `.pgm`
[+ `.posegraph`/`.data`]) — slam maps are converted to the spec's image JSON
(PNG + resolution + origin + width/height). Faults are sent as **strings**
(the ingest 500s on fault objects).
All requests carry `Authorization: Bearer <device_token>`. Full payload schemas
and the data pipeline are in [PIPELINE.md](PIPELINE.md).

#!/usr/bin/env python3
"""One-shot /map -> pgm+yaml exporter. Run INSIDE the robot's VSLAM/nav
container (read-only w.r.t. the robot; subscribes once, writes /data, exits).
source /opt/ros/foxy/setup.bash && timeout 30 python3 map_export_once.py
"""
import math
import sys
import rclpy
from nav_msgs.msg import OccupancyGrid
from rclpy.node import Node
from rclpy.qos import QoSDurabilityPolicy, QoSProfile, QoSReliabilityPolicy
OUT = "/data/map_export"
class Grab(Node):
def __init__(self):
super().__init__("map_export_once")
qos = QoSProfile(depth=1,
reliability=QoSReliabilityPolicy.RELIABLE,
durability=QoSDurabilityPolicy.TRANSIENT_LOCAL)
self.create_subscription(OccupancyGrid, "/map", self.cb, qos)
self.done = False
def cb(self, msg):
if self.done:
return
self.done = True
w, h, res = msg.info.width, msg.info.height, msg.info.resolution
ox, oy = msg.info.origin.position.x, msg.info.origin.position.y
q = msg.info.origin.orientation
yaw = math.atan2(2 * (q.w * q.z + q.x * q.y),
1 - 2 * (q.y * q.y + q.z * q.z))
d = msg.data
# map_saver convention: unknown(-1)->205, free->254, occupied->0
px = bytearray(w * h)
for i in range(w * h):
v = d[i]
px[i] = 205 if v < 0 else (0 if v >= 65 else 254)
with open(OUT + ".pgm", "wb") as f:
f.write(b"P5\n%d %d\n255\n" % (w, h))
for y in range(h - 1, -1, -1): # grid row 0 = bottom -> flip
f.write(bytes(px[y * w:(y + 1) * w]))
with open(OUT + ".yaml", "w") as f:
f.write("image: map_export.pgm\nresolution: %.6f\n"
"origin: [%.6f, %.6f, %.6f]\nnegate: 0\n"
"occupied_thresh: 0.65\nfree_thresh: 0.196\n"
% (res, ox, oy, yaw))
print("EXPORTED %dx%d @ %.3fm origin=(%.2f, %.2f, %.2f)"
% (w, h, res, ox, oy, yaw), flush=True)
rclpy.shutdown()
def main():
rclpy.init()
rclpy.spin(Grab())
if __name__ == "__main__":
sys.exit(main())
